Over 250V nominal to ground, and you need a bonding bushing or other method of connecting a bonding jumper, in order to not rely on the thin metal between the ring KOs. There do exist enclosures with ring KO's specifically listed for higher voltage bonding, usually a lot more robust and challenging to remove than standard KO's. ...Multi-Cord Grips for Building Cable. Apr 1, 2014 · The purpose is to make sure the conduit doesn't get energized in case of a failure. The service conductors are not (adequately) fused so they want any conduit/raceway to be bulletproofed by bonding. They way to bond a nipple is via a bond bushing. In your example, the conductors have overcurrent protection.

A grounding/bonding bushing is sort of the #1 go to item for most people when bonding around a potentially impaired connection is required, but is not the only option either. That kind of leads many to come to conclusion this particular item is what is required simply because that is only thing they are seeing used for that purpose. Install the Halex 4 in.
